Technical Specifications
Number of channels: 20 differential. Signal type: voltage, temperature, resistance. Voltage range: ±100V DC/AC peak. Channel switching time: <2ms. Accuracy: ±0.01% of reading. Isolation: 1000V DC channel-to-channel. Power supply: from mainframe. Operating temperature range: 0°C to +50°C.
Functional Features
Twenty differential channels for high-density signal scanning. Low thermal offset design for accurate low-level measurements. Built-in channel identification. Relay-based switching for high signal integrity. Supports thermocouple and RTD temperature measurements.

Performance Parameters
Switching time: <2ms. Offset error: <10µV. Isolation: 1000V DC. Channel repeatability: <1mΩ. Operating temperature range: 0°C to +50°C.
Material Composition
Housing: flame-retardant plastic. Switching elements: gold-plated contact relays. PCB: FR-4 with low-thermal-coefficient traces. Connectors: gold-plated copper.
Structural Characteristics
It features standard Keithley plug-in module form factor, front panel channel labeling, rear card edge connector, and card guide mounting.
Working Principle
It receives control commands from the mainframe controller, energizes corresponding channel relays to connect the selected input signal to the measurement bus, enabling a single measurement instrument to sequentially measure multiple input signals.
Installation Requirements
Install in available slot of 2700 series mainframe. Ensure card is fully seated and secured. Connect input signals to terminal block. Configure channel scan via mainframe controller.
Usage Notes
Do not exceed maximum voltage rating. Calibrate offset periodically. Handle only by ESD procedures. Clean contacts if resistance increases.
